Spring携手DeepSeek:重塑企业级AI开发新范式
2025.09.19 15:20浏览量:0简介:Spring框架正式宣布接入DeepSeek大模型,为企业开发者提供更高效的AI集成方案,助力智能化转型。
近日,Spring官方宣布与DeepSeek达成战略合作,正式将DeepSeek大模型深度集成至Spring生态体系。这一举措标志着企业级Java开发框架与前沿AI技术的深度融合,为开发者提供了从传统应用开发到智能应用构建的无缝过渡方案。本文将从技术架构、应用场景、开发实践三个维度,深入解析此次整合带来的变革与机遇。
一、技术整合:Spring生态与DeepSeek的深度耦合
1.1 核心架构设计
Spring通过扩展Spring AI
模块,实现了与DeepSeek的标准化对接。开发者可通过@DeepSeekModel
注解快速声明AI服务依赖,配合自动配置机制(Auto-configuration),仅需3行配置代码即可完成模型初始化:
@Configuration
public class DeepSeekConfig {
@Bean
public DeepSeekClient deepSeekClient() {
return new DeepSeekClientBuilder()
.apiKey("YOUR_API_KEY")
.endpoint("https://api.deepseek.com")
.build();
}
}
这种设计遵循了Spring”约定优于配置”的原则,将AI服务抽象为Spring Bean,开发者可直接通过依赖注入调用模型能力。
1.2 性能优化机制
针对企业级应用的高并发需求,Spring团队实现了三项关键优化:
- 异步调用支持:通过
@Async
注解实现非阻塞AI调用,避免线程阻塞 - 批处理模式:支持单次请求处理最多100个文本片段,吞吐量提升5倍
- 模型缓存层:内置LRU缓存策略,重复查询响应时间降低70%
实测数据显示,在4核8G的云服务器上,集成DeepSeek的Spring Boot应用QPS可达1200+,完全满足企业级生产环境要求。
二、应用场景:从代码生成到智能决策的全链路覆盖
2.1 开发效率革命
DeepSeek的代码补全能力已深度集成至Spring Tool Suite(STS)。开发者在编写Controller层代码时,可实时获得:
- REST接口的自动生成建议
- 异常处理的最佳实践推荐
- 依赖注入的优化方案
某金融科技公司实践表明,使用AI辅助开发后,单体服务开发周期从14人天缩短至5人天,代码质量评分(SonarQube)提升32%。
2.2 业务智能升级
在零售行业,Spring+DeepSeek组合已实现:
- 动态定价系统:实时分析市场数据,自动调整商品价格(误差率<2%)
- 智能客服中台:通过语义理解实现90%以上问题的自动解答
- 供应链优化:基于历史数据预测需求波动,库存周转率提升18%
技术实现上,开发者可通过DeepSeekTemplate
类快速构建智能工作流:
public class PricingEngine {
private final DeepSeekTemplate deepSeek;
public PricingEngine(DeepSeekTemplate deepSeek) {
this.deepSeek = deepSeek;
}
public BigDecimal calculatePrice(Product product, MarketData data) {
String prompt = String.format(
"基于产品特征%s和市场数据%s,给出最优定价建议",
product.getFeatures(), data.getMetrics()
);
return new BigDecimal(deepSeek.invoke(prompt));
}
}
三、开发实践:从入门到进阶的完整指南
3.1 环境准备三步走
- 依赖管理:在Maven中添加Spring AI与DeepSeek适配器
<dependency>
<groupId>org.springframework.ai</groupId>
<artifactId>spring-ai-deepseek</artifactId>
<version>1.2.0</version>
</dependency>
- 安全配置:通过Vault或环境变量管理API密钥
- 模型选择:根据业务场景选择合适参数(温度系数、最大token数等)
3.2 调试与优化技巧
- 日志分析:启用DEBUG级别日志追踪模型调用链路
logging.level.org.springframework.ai.deepseek=DEBUG
- 性能监控:集成Micrometer收集AI调用指标
- 降级策略:配置熔断机制(Resilience4j)应对API限流
3.3 企业级部署方案
对于金融、医疗等高敏感行业,建议采用:
- 私有化部署:通过Kubernetes Operator部署DeepSeek侧车
- 数据脱敏:在调用前自动过滤PII信息
- 审计追踪:完整记录所有AI交互日志
某三甲医院实践案例显示,这种部署方式使HIPAA合规成本降低40%,同时保持99.99%的系统可用性。
四、未来展望:AI驱动的开发范式变革
随着Spring 6.0对AI原生架构的支持,开发者将迎来三大趋势:
- 模型即服务(MaaS):DeepSeek等模型将成为Spring Cloud的标准服务发现组件
- 低代码AI:通过Spring Initializr快速生成智能应用模板
- 持续智能:结合Spring Batch实现模型版本的自动迭代
VMware最新调研显示,83%的企业CTO认为”AI-Native开发框架”将在2025年前成为主流技术栈。此次Spring与DeepSeek的整合,正是这一趋势的重要里程碑。
对于开发者而言,现在正是布局AI能力的最佳时机。建议从以下方向入手:
- 参与Spring AI社区贡献,影响技术演进方向
- 在现有项目中试点AI辅助开发,积累实战经验
- 构建企业内部的AI开发规范,提前规避合规风险
技术变革的浪潮已至,Spring与DeepSeek的携手,不仅简化了AI集成路径,更重新定义了企业级应用的开发边界。在这场智能化的竞赛中,率先掌握新工具的开发者,必将赢得下一个十年的技术红利。
发表评论
登录后可评论,请前往 登录 或 注册